Federal contributions from ZIP 40059

$12.3M in itemized federal receipts list ZIP 40059 on FEC.gov contribution lines. The exact sum is $12,348,260 across 28,242 contributions. The grouping key is the five-digit contributor ZIP, not a Kentucky Registry of Election Finance local file. Twenty-eight thousand rows at this dollar scale is a mid-length Prospect receipt list.

40059 as a contributor ZIP

Committees report a five-digit contributor ZIP. Totals can include joint fundraising and PAC addresses, not only residents. US 42 offices, household rows, and committee mail in Prospect can share the code. Quote $12.3M as ZIP-tagged federal disclosure. Swap that phrase for “Prospect residents spent” only if the hub rows actually support it.

The packet has no residency filter beyond the ZIP box. 40014 and 40241 are separate keys; do not add them to 40059. A Jefferson or Oldham County street and a committee that files 40059 both increment the same roll-up.
